How to use this amber to lavender gradient

This radial gradient can be used as a hero background, dashboard card treatment, app shell backdrop, social visual, or landing page accent. The color sequence is parsed directly from the URL, which means the page can be shared, indexed, and revisited.

The export system creates a standard CSS fallback, a perceptual multi-stop fallback, and a modern OKLCH declaration where appropriate. That makes the output useful for production interfaces, not just screenshots or static inspiration boards.

Pre-rendered CSS output

.css-gradient-pro-gradient {
  background: radial-gradient(circle at 50% 45%, #ffa05f 0%, #e08dd4 100%);
  background: radial-gradient(circle at 50% 45%, #ffa05f 0%, #ff9f60 9.1%, #ff9c64 18.2%, #ff966d 27.3%, #ff907b 36.4%, #ff8a8e 45.5%, #ff87a4 54.5%, #f987b7 63.6%, #ef89c5 72.7%, #e78bce 81.8%, #e28dd3 90.9%, #e08dd4 100%);
  background: radial-gradient(circle at 50% 45% in oklch, oklch(78.97% 0.1390 53.65) 0%, oklch(75.14% 0.1349 332.17) 100%);
  background-blend-mode: normal;
}
